In a month-to-month lease, the tenant will not sign a lease contract that is formal. To remain in the property, the renter will pay their rent for the next month. If the tenant wishes to leave the property, he'll give a written notice to the landlord. Commonly, the renter must submit this notice two weeks before the end of the month to allow time for the owner to rent the property again.

The term of the lease refers to its duration, or how long the rental agreement will last. Typical residential leases have a period of one year, though they can be less or more. Commercial and agricultural leases are generally for one year or more. In many states, if the term of the lease agreement exceeds one year it must be in writing.
The names of the parties, of course, are renowned. It is going to be hard to apply a lease that does not correctly identify the parties involved. You don't have to include Social Security numbers or tax identification numbers, but you should have the first and last names or the name of the company involved. Include the contact information of the parties too.

Set the amount of rent in the lease arrangement. Also, the parties should include how often and when the rent is due. The rent for residential leases is generally due on the first day of each month. Agricultural and commercial leases may require rent to be paid twice annually or annually.

State the intention behind the lease in the lease agreement. This will limit a tenant's ability to use the premises for other uses and may also affect the application of particular laws to the rental agreement. Many states have different laws for different types of leases. For example, a warranty of habitability, meaning the landlord must maintain the premises in a habitable condition, is used only to residential leases in most states.

Sublets are another sort of short-term leases. In a sublet, his property will be rented out by a renter to another individual for a brief period of time. If the tenant has a lease on the property, they will remain the leading leaseholder and will sign a separate contract with the short-term renter or add the person as a sublet on to their present lease.
